Friday, November 8, 2024

Tag: IRRI

Indian scientist Swati Nayak named World Food Prize’s Norman E Borlaug Award winner

New Delhi: Dr Swati Nayak, an Indian scientist at the International Rice Research Institute (IRRI), has been named the 2023 recipient of the prestigious...